Timing Is Everything
One of the trickiest parts of using fertilizers effectively is timing. Crops that take longer to grow benefit most from fertilizers applied early. Shorter crops can sometimes grow quickly enough on their own, so over-fertilizing can be unnecessary. Personally, I like to set up a rotation system: fast crops get minimal fertilizer, while rare or long-growing crops get the premium stuff. This keeps my garden efficient without burning through resources.
Also, remember that events often double or triple your rewards, so plan to use your best fertilizers during those periods. It’s a small trick, but it makes a big difference when you’re chasing limited-time items or achievements.

Avoid Overuse
It’s tempting to dump fertilizers everywhere, but overuse can be wasteful. Some fertilizers have cooldowns or limited uses per day, so using them strategically is more effective than just spraying them everywhere. Also, remember that combining too many growth-boosting items on the same plant doesn’t always stack as expected. Paying attention to how each effect works will save you from unnecessary frustration.
